Effective Immediately
HB 390 amends 285.530 RSMo to simply require any business entity contracting to perform work in excess of $5,000 for the state to provide such affidavit affirmations on an annual basis.
Business entities and employers are prohibited from knowingly employing, hiring, or continuing to employ illegal aliens to perform work in Missouri. Participation in a federal work authorization program which enables employers to electronically verify employment eligibility is required for all public employers and business entities receiving a state contract or grant in excess of $5,000 or a state-administered tax credit, tax abatement, or loan from the state. Participation in a federal work authorization program is an affirmative defense to an allegation that a business entity knowingly hired an illegal alien.
House Bill 390 Changes the laws regarding illegal aliens and immigration status verification (Section 285.530-285.555)
